Actually, I've recently converted to Mac, but do have the PC I used for last year's compiler...I just don't really use that computer any longer, but can & will if necessary (which it sounds like it is). I apologize I didn't read all of the info from last year regarding '08 Mac Office, was it just an issue some people were having and it was working for others? Or was it an issue for all Mac Office '08 users?

 

Thanks Mike!

 

Hi C.E. It was an issue for everyone with Mac Office '08, unless they had another option. Microsoft took out Visual Basic from Mac Office '08, so none of the macros worked anymore, and they are very crucial to the Compiler and Buddy doing what they are supposed to do. We used to have the market cornered on fantasy football draft software for Mac users, which I was very proud of, but Microsoft messed us up bigtime thanks to their decision.

Hi Dan. Thanks!

 

You can go back to having 3 colors to highlight positions on the cheatsheets in Buddy, but only if you choose the "Blank (Classic)" option to drop players off the cheatsheets. You can choose that option on the setup tab in Buddy. With grey out or cross out, the restriction is we can only highlight one position at a time.

Hey Mike, you're not aware of any issues with "Check for Update", are you? Every time I click it, the program locks up. :thumbsdown:

Share this post


Link to post
Share on other sites

Nope, works for me. What version of Excel are you using? At what point exactly does it lock up? It is supposed to download the info from this page:

 

http://www.fftoday.com/compiler/update09/lastupdate.htm

 

and then decide if the current projections, based on the last update date there on the setup tab in the Compiler, is earlier or later than the number on that webpage. Then it either prompts either to run the update or not.
